So how the trading was implemented is not how it was promised. If I remember correctly, the devs said they didn't want this game to become a wanna buy wanna sell game or whatever they called it. In order to prevent this they said they would only have like for like. Rare mod for rare mod and what have you. The way they incorporated it is just bad, trading mods of any rarity, and platinum. Now the forums are just spammed with offers to buy and sell mods everywhere. This is exactly what they didn't want but they made it happen anyways...

people are pretty civil imo. Theres a chat box for it and it only happens in there. If this bothers you avoid chat box. This is only ever an issue where you see people all over town in an mmo saying selling gold for $9.99 per xxx. I sold a max serration for 500 plat and i had to pay 250k credit tax. This eliminates merching because if i use that plat to buy stuff for cheaper and sell it again, i'd be down so much credit its not feasable to merch
